Susquehanna International Group (SIG), founded in 1987 by Jeff Yass and a group of friends, is a privately held global quantitative trading and technology firm headquartered in Bala Cynwyd, Pennsylvania. Specializing in trading equities, fixed income, commodities, derivatives, and ETFs, SIG has grown into a major market maker, handling around 600 equity options and 45 index options across exchanges like the CBOE, while employing over 3,000 people worldwide. The firm leverages a data-driven, probabilistic approach—rooted in the founders’ poker-playing days—to provide liquidity and competitive pricing in financial markets, with additional ventures in private equity, venture capital (notably an early investment in ByteDance, TikTok’s parent company), and sports betting analytics. Known for its innovative culture and use of game theory, SIG operates offices across North America, Europe, Asia, and Australia, maintaining a low-profile yet influential presence in global finance.

Susquehanna International Group's Q3 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2016, Susquehanna International Group held 9,816 positions worth $207B, up 11% from $187B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 27% of the portfolio.

Susquehanna International Group deployed $7.57B of net new capital in Q3 2016, opening 1,347 new positions and adding to 3,275 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Bristol-Myers Squibb: 4,459,411 shares worth $240M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Staples at 2.3% of assets, up from 0.28%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Financials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Apple, an estimated $762M trimmed.
